Triangles are a very common symbol that may be used by a recovering alcoholic. This is representative of the Alcoholics Anonymous symbol, and may be accompanied by an enclosing circle representing AA itself. However, it’s important to consider the pros and cons before getting a sober-themed tattoo. While they can be empowering and positive reminders, they may also have drawbacks for some. While sobriety tattoos can serve as powerful reminders of one’s recovery journey, there is a potential drawback to consider. If an individual were to relapse and begin using or drinking again, the tattoo could become a permanent reminder of their struggle.

If living with permanent geometric shapes is not okay with you, you can hold these symbols in other ways. You can have a sobriety coin or card or wear these symbols in other ways, such as jewelry or enamel pins. The latter also makes the best gifts for the recovering addict in your life.
